Small Actions Compound Into Success
- Success usually emerges from repeated, ordinary actions rather than extraordinary events.
- Small, consistent deposits over time compound into major achievements.
Phelps' Coach: Just Do Your Work
- Mark Svelius taught Michael Phelps and his team a simple mantra: "Just do your work."
- That phrase became the team's ritual to show up and perform regardless of motivation.
Stoic Growth Is Daily And Incremental
- The Stoics taught that well-being and virtue are built incrementally through daily effort.
- Zeno and Epictetus both recommend acquiring or digesting one useful thing each day.
